Went for dinner last night with a friend and my girlfriend. Service was poor. Light is so dim, waiters can not see when you call them. It took them 5 minutes to get me a paper napkin I requested.

Ordered a wine, and when they bring it it was a different one (more expensive of course).

Ordered the Sampler of Ceviche, and as a Peruvian myself, I can say that this is the worst ceviche i have ever tasted in my life. It is an insult for a Peruvian. They should just take it out of the menu or change the name of the dish. Not only was it not ceviche or tiradito, the portion size was miserable. If it is a sampler, and there are three people on the table, at least bring three slices of each fish. It just came with 2 shrimp, two slices of tuna the size 2cmx2cm, and the same with the salmon. For 18 pounds, at least three of each given the group size.

And the steaks, although decent size, they had no salt at all, which in a "Asado", Argentinean style, is a must, when you are trying to lock the flavors in the grill.

For the few Argentinean places I have been in London, this has definitely been the worst of all. The food is ten times better at either Gaucho Grill or Santa Maria del Sur. Ambience in these two places is not fancy, but if you are looking for a good Argentinean beef, do not go to Gaucho (which by the way is managed by Dutch people, who as far as I know are not well known for their BBQs.

Went there last night and had a good meal.

Waiter was excellent - full of knowledge and enthusiasm. Clearly explained the choice of meats and the best way to have them cooked.

The steaks were great. Not the best I've evere had but up there. Sides were good and not overly expensive.

Food bill was reasonable. £22 for a 400g Rib eye is good, but like everywhere it's the booze that adds to the bill. Good wine, but like all restaurant wine it's overly priced.

I will go again
